Gui tree setup
Hi, has any one tried to do a multi page gui setup? I've issues with
how to hide and bring back modules.
I guess it may work with bitmaps, any idea?

Re: Gui tree setup
hi,
Use a selector with a gui, and also use a different name with a V wireless outpout for exemple and change name of v wireless input for each page. For acces of gui position in a parent module don't use the selector because it's impossible to place a gui component with a V selector (connect directly and reconnect after with a selector), or place this with a x and y in a aera.
